Binge Place - asha banks
Toggle navigation
Netflix
Apple TV
Amazon Prime
Hulu
Tag Selected:
asha banks
Home
asha banks
asha banks Videos
3:28
Amazon Prime
My Fault: London Ending Explained | Prime Video
7 August, 2025
8,457